Sue Charles
Trustee

Sue Charles is a recently retired media lawyer. She worked in, and led, media departments at several London law firms, including DJ Freeman and Howard Kennedy, before founding her own firm, ACK Media Law, in 2008. The firm advised broadcasters, filmmakers, rights holders and publishers across all areas of media law for nearly two decades. Sue was consistently recognised by Chambers and Legal 500 as a leading practitioner in her field.
She retired from private practice in 2026 and now works as a strategic consultant to a small number of former clients. She is also focusing on the charitable sector, supporting Hammerson House in North London, particularly in palliative care.
A mother of three and grandmother of one, Sue is passionate about supporting and empowering women.
